CVE-2024-58384 Tornado before 6.4.1 CRLF Injection via CurlAsyncHTTPClient

Tornado before 6.4.1 contains a CRLF injection vulnerability in CurlAsyncHTTPClient that fails to reject carriage return and line feed characters in request headers. Attackers can inject CRLF sequences into header values to inject arbitrary header...
